CarComplaints.com Notes: You should probably steer clear of the 2012 Focus. Otherwise, you might not be able to steer at all.

The 2012 is the first Focus to offer Electronic Power Assist Steering (EPAS). It's also the first year with massive power steering failure. These things are not mutually exclusive.

And while you wait for your steering to disappear, you'll be greeted with a transmission that shudders, vibrates or won't shift at all.

Ford Dealership told me the switch would have to be replaced for about $200. I simply took the switch box off the door, opened up the switch, pulled the slider with the 2 sets of 2 prongs, and bent 2 of them up a little higher so they engaged the switch. Put it back together and now it works perfect. Takes about 15 minutes. I wish Ford mechanics would have really looked at it instead of just saying, "Yep, its broke, got to replace it . . . Pay me." Find someone who is somewhat mechanically inclined and give them a beer.
